So, I could get ahold of the Support...

IT'S BECAUSE OF YOU GERMANY!!!
Kidding... 😆

But, the problem was that I'm on my work laptop which is usually on a German VPN. And guess what, since today, PokerStars.EU won't work if you are from Germany (so you have German IP) - your account's country doesn't matter.

So, once I turned off VPN it works fine 😅

PS live support gave this

Hey Player!

First, sorry for the inconvenience caused by this.


So, this indicates that there is an issue with your firewall, here is how to resolve it:

Restart your computer and power off/on any network equipment you have connected (i.e., modem, router, access points).

Once your computer has restarted, verify that your internet connection is working; then, reopen the program.If this fails, then...Configure your Firewall.
It will be something like this process, although the location may be different in each Firewall:Open the firewall control panel (often, you double-click the firewall icon near the Windows system clock or locate it under the Start Menu).
Choose the 'Programs' tab (or otherwise locate the program list).

You will find these items in the program list:
PokerStars.exe
PokerStarsUpdate.exe
PokerStarsCommunicate.exe
PokerstarsBr.exe
PokerStarsComp.exe (.NET only)
Tracer.exe
xc.exe
xcw.exe
xcwxp.exe

For each of these, changing 'Block All' to 'Permit All' (or to the least restrictive permissions) should be sufficient to permit you to access the site.
As mentioned, the instructions may vary, and for further help, you should contact the vendor of your firewall software.

I am sorry for the inconvenience.

If you have any question, please do not hesitate to contact us again.
